Superior as Kiau-chou Bay is to Chefeo nas port for the province in general, there is a region along The uth-west shores of the Shangtang Promontory-s-n-outlet arul entrepét for which Cheloo is batter situatad, given one condition, than the avoro southerly harbour. The region is that of which Lai-chon-fu is the principal city, and straw braid u The condition is the ring production.
extension of the
right to trade regularly thither by small steaming craft, which is hitherto boun reserved lur a singlo Chinuse vessel. I have some hopes that such an extension of both export and import trade will prove feasible, and that Chefoo muy receive stimulus thereby that will compensate for such trade as my hereafter be diverted from it to the future part of Kins chou.
